AI语音SDK在社交领域的语音消息应用教程
在数字化时代,语音技术已经深入到我们生活的方方面面。随着人工智能技术的飞速发展,AI语音SDK在社交领域的应用越来越广泛。本文将讲述一位开发者如何利用AI语音SDK开发一款创新的社交语音消息应用,并分享其开发过程中的心得与经验。
故事的主人公名叫李明,是一位热衷于科技创新的年轻程序员。在一次偶然的机会中,李明了解到AI语音SDK在社交领域的巨大潜力,于是他决定挑战自己,开发一款具有创新性的社交语音消息应用。
一、项目构思
李明首先对市场进行了调研,发现现有的社交应用大多以文字和图片为主,缺乏语音交互的乐趣。于是,他决定开发一款以语音消息为核心的社交应用,让用户能够通过语音畅所欲言,增加社交的趣味性和互动性。
在项目构思阶段,李明明确了以下几点:
- 应用名称:语音畅聊
- 核心功能:语音消息发送、语音聊天室、语音变声、语音识别等
- 技术选型:AI语音SDK
二、技术选型与集成
在技术选型方面,李明经过多方比较,最终选择了某知名厂商的AI语音SDK。该SDK支持多种语音功能,包括语音识别、语音合成、语音变声等,能够满足语音畅聊应用的需求。
以下是李明在集成AI语音SDK过程中的一些心得:
熟悉SDK文档:在集成SDK之前,李明仔细阅读了SDK的官方文档,了解了其提供的功能、接口和注意事项。
环境搭建:根据SDK的要求,李明搭建了相应的开发环境,包括操作系统、编程语言、开发工具等。
接口调用:在应用中,李明根据需求调用SDK提供的接口,实现了语音识别、语音合成、语音变声等功能。
优化性能:在集成SDK的过程中,李明注意到了一些性能问题,如语音识别的延迟、语音合成音质等。针对这些问题,他通过优化代码、调整参数等方式进行了改进。
三、功能实现
在功能实现方面,李明主要完成了以下工作:
语音消息发送:用户可以通过语音输入消息,应用将语音消息转换为文字,并实时发送给对方。
语音聊天室:用户可以进入聊天室,与其他用户进行语音聊天,增加社交互动。
语音变声:用户可以使用语音变声功能,改变自己的声音,增加趣味性。
语音识别:应用支持语音识别功能,将用户的语音输入转换为文字,方便用户查看和回复。
语音合成:应用支持语音合成功能,将文字消息转换为语音,方便用户收听。
四、测试与优化
在完成功能实现后,李明对应用进行了全面测试,包括功能测试、性能测试、兼容性测试等。在测试过程中,他发现了一些问题,如语音识别准确率不高、语音合成音质不佳等。针对这些问题,李明进行了以下优化:
优化语音识别算法:通过调整参数、优化算法,提高语音识别准确率。
提升语音合成音质:选择更高质量的语音合成引擎,提高音质。
优化性能:针对应用中的性能瓶颈,进行代码优化和资源调整。
五、发布与推广
在完成测试和优化后,李明将应用发布到了各大应用商店。为了提高应用的知名度,他采取了一系列推广措施:
社交媒体推广:通过微博、微信等社交媒体平台,发布应用信息,吸引潜在用户。
线下活动:举办线下活动,邀请用户体验应用,收集反馈意见。
合作伙伴:与相关企业合作,推广应用,扩大用户群体。
经过一段时间的发展,语音畅聊应用逐渐获得了用户的认可,用户数量稳步增长。李明也从中获得了宝贵的经验,为今后的项目开发积累了丰富的经验。
总结
通过李明的亲身经历,我们可以看到AI语音SDK在社交领域的应用前景。在开发过程中,开发者需要关注以下几个方面:
市场调研:了解市场需求,明确应用定位。
技术选型:选择合适的AI语音SDK,满足应用需求。
功能实现:根据需求,实现各项功能。
测试与优化:对应用进行全面测试,优化性能。
发布与推广:制定合理的推广策略,提高应用知名度。
相信在不久的将来,AI语音SDK将在社交领域发挥更大的作用,为用户带来更多便捷和乐趣。
猜你喜欢:AI实时语音